Cherokee Falls
Hamlet
Cherokee Falls is a Census-designated place in Cherokee County, South Carolina, United States. It is 5 miles south of the town of Blacksburg. A former mill community along the Broad River, Cherokee Falls was a town until disincorporation in the 1990s. Cherokee Falls is situated 4½ miles east of Hillbrook.
